As the coronavirus variant, Omicron, has spread new symptoms have been reported.
Based on data collected from the Zoe COVID Symptom Study, Business Insider created a chart to explain the 14 most common symptoms associated with the omicron variant.

Most common symptoms associated with the COVID-19 variant Omicron
The chart uses data from January 5, 2022. The data was collected from people in the United Kingdom who tested positive during the first surge of the omicron variant. The top 14 symptoms are as follows:
- Runny nose
- Headache
- Fatigue
- Sneezing
- Sore throat
- Persistent cough
- Hoarse voice
- Chills or shivers
- Fever
- Dizziness
- Brain fog
- Muscle pains
- Loss of smell
- Chest pain

How to manage symptoms
The senior vice president and global medical director for International SOS, Dr. Robert Quigley, said that symptoms associated with the this variant “may be difficult or impossible to stop.”
Quigley said that hydrating and and over-the-counter cold medications can help reduce symptoms such as headache, sore throat, or fever.
